Who It's For
These socks are best for outdoor enthusiasts who spend extended periods in cold conditions: hunters, winter hikers, and people who perform outdoor work. The heavy construction and alpaca blend suit those who prioritize insulation and a soft touch against skin, while moisture-wicking helps active users avoid clamminess.
They are less appropriate for hot-weather use or for users who prefer a very thin liner sock under tight-fitting footwear. If someone needs a very lightweight running sock or a technical synthetic dedicated to high-intensity summer activity, they should look elsewhere.

Specifications
| Material | 62% baby alpaca yarn (blend) |
| Intended Use | Cold weather, hunting, hiking, outdoor work |
| Sizing | Small: Men 5-7.5 / Women 6.5-9; Medium: Men 8-10 / Women 9.5-11.5; Large: Men 10.5-13 / Women 12-14.5 |
| Features | Thermo toe shield (reinforced toe) |
| Performance | Moisture-wicking and quick-drying |
| Thickness | Heavyweight, thick thermal construction |

Frequently Asked Questions
Are these socks too warm for active winter hikes?
They are designed for cold conditions but their moisture-wicking fabric helps keep feet comfortable during moderate activity; in very high-output exertion you may prefer a lighter weight.
How does baby alpaca compare to merino?
Baby alpaca is lighter and softer and offers excellent warmth and temperature regulation compared with merino wool.
Do they fit true to size?
Sizing follows the listed men's and women's ranges; choose according to your usual boot sock size for a secure fit.
